Belarus - Export of Sugar Confectionery
Since 2014, Belarus Export of Sugar Confectionery was down by 1.6% year on year. With $11,622,022.12 in 2019, the country was ranked number 61 among other countries in Export of Sugar Confectionery. Belarus is overtaken by Kuwait, which was number 60 with $13,024,597.76 and is followed by Zambia with $11,117,255.76. Germany lead the ranking with $1,272,745,052.38 in 2019, that is a growth of 1.5% versus 2018. China, Belgium and Netherlands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Antigua and Barbuda witnessed the best average annual growth at +143% per year, while Myanmar was the worst growing country at -84.3% per year.
